🏊 Daily Pool Maintenance (Both Pools · Using Pool Robot)

TaskHours per dayFrequencyPeriod
Skimming & Debris Removal0.25 hr (15 min)Daily, 7 days/week (incl. holidays)Apr–Oct
Brushing Walls & Floor0.10 hr (6 min)Daily, 7 days/weekApr–Oct
Vacuuming Floor0.00 hr (robot)Daily (automated)Apr–Oct
Pool Deck & Surrounds0.25 hr (15 min)DailyApr–Oct
Filter & Equipment Check0.25 hr (15 min)DailyApr–Oct
Water Testing & Chemicals0.25 hr (15 min)DailyApr–Oct
Total Daily Time (Both Pools)1.16 hours (~70 min)Apr–Oct

🏊 Weekly Winter Pool Maintenance (Robot-assisted)

📅 Estimated total time: 45–75 minutes per week (both pools combined)
TaskTime
Skim & remove debris / empty skimmer baskets5–10 min
Run the robot (1–2h or on timer)0–5 min (setup)
Deck & surrounds (sweep or hose off)10–15 min
Filter & equipment check (visual)5 min
Water testing & chemicals (incl. winter algaecide)10–15 min

🔒 One-Time Closing Tasks (Before Winter – Nov)

TaskEstimated Time (2 pools)NotesSchedule
Thorough clean, balance water, winterizing chemicals/algaecide1.5–2.5hBrush, vacuum, shock, balance1 day
Lower water level slightly (if recommended)0.5–1hUse submersible pumpSame day/next
Drain/clean filter, protect pumps/heater1–1.5hBackwash, drain lines, antifreeze/plugs1 day
Total for Closing3.5–6 hoursSpread over 1–2 days (max 5h/day)

🌱 One-Time Opening Tasks (Spring – March/April)

TaskEstimated TimeNotesSchedule
Balance water, restart equipment, super clean2–4 hoursReinstall equipment, start pump/filter, brush, test chemicals1 day
Total active time for Opening2–4 hoursplus filter running time1 day (under 5h)

🔧 RECOMMENDED PREVENTATIVE MAINTENANCE – SUMMER (Apr–Oct)

TaskRecommended MonthsEstimated Hours (per occurrence)
Full irrigation system check + recalibrationMay & Sept2–3 hours
Soil test + fertiliser application for lawnsApril & Sept3–4 hours
Apply pre-emergent weed controlApril & Aug2 hours
Lubricate & check garage doors/gatesJune1.5 hours
Deep clean filter media + phosphate treatment (pools)June & Sept2 hours per pool

🧰 RECOMMENDED PREVENTATIVE MAINTENANCE – WINTER (Nov–Mar)

TaskRecommended MonthsEstimated Hours
Professional arborist inspection of 31 treesFeb4–6 hours
Annual garage doors & gates full serviceNov3–4 hours
Seal terracotta areas (after deep clean)March (every 2–3 years)8–10 hours
Full site preventative walk-through checklistDec & March2 hours
Core aeration + top-dressing of lawnsNov6–8 hours
